Osaka is Japan's kitchen: the city that invented takoyaki, okonomiyaki and kushikatsu, and Dotonbori's canal of neon signs is where it eats them. Osaka Castle is a 1931 concrete reconstruction of Hideyoshi's fortress with a museum inside and a moat and park worth an hour; Kuromon market is the food market; Shinsekai is the retro district under Tsutenkaku tower; Umeda Sky Building has the open-air observatory. Osaka is the base for day trips to Nara, Kobe, Himeji and Koyasan, all under an hour and a half. The city is louder and cheaper than Kyoto and its people are known for it.

April for cherry blossom around Osaka Castle, or November for peak autumn foliage and the year's lowest rainfall. Both are the most crowded and most expensive months, so book hotels 3+ months ahead. See our best time to visit Osaka guide.
Get an ICOCA IC card (works interchangeably with Suica/Pasmo) and tap on/off the subway and buses. The Osaka Amazing Pass bundles transit with free entry to Osaka Castle and dozens of attractions if you're sightseeing hard for a day. See getting around Osaka.
Three days covers the essentials: a day for Osaka Castle and the city center, a day for Dotonbori and Shinsekai, and a day for a Nara or Kyoto side trip. Our 3-day Osaka itinerary has the full route.
Yes — Nara is about 30-45 minutes by Kintetsu train for the deer park and Todai-ji, and Kyoto is roughly 29 minutes by JR Special Rapid. Both are easy half-day or full-day trips. See our Osaka to Nara guide and Osaka to Kyoto guide.
Takoyaki (octopus balls) and okonomiyaki (savory pancake) are Osaka's signature street foods, best sampled around Dotonbori and Kuromon Market. See our Osaka food guide.
Yes — it's the city's neon-lit entertainment and food district, and while it's undeniably touristy, the energy, canal-side glow, and street food density make it genuinely worth an evening. See the Dotonbori guide.
Shinsekai is Osaka's retro, slightly gritty downtown district built around the Tsutenkaku Tower, known for kushikatsu (fried skewers). It's generally safe for tourists, especially in the daytime and early evening. See the Shinsekai guide.
